Web19 mei 2024 · Zebras are closely related to horses but they’re not the same species. They’re both in the Equidae family and they can even breed with each other. The … Web26 jul. 2024 · A zorse is the offspring of a zebra stallion and a horse mare. This cross is also called a zebrose, zebrula, zebrule, or zebra mule. The rarer reverse pairing is sometimes called a hebra, horsebra, zebret, zebrinny, or zebra hinny. Like most other animal hybrids, the zorse is sterile. Web25 jan. 2024 · The last quagga, a female, died in the Amsterdam zoo on August 12, 1883. Charles Darwin may have seen a live quagga at the London Zoo, where the last one perished in 1870. The animals were hunted to extinction to preserve grasslands for goats and sheep. The Quagga Project began with the taxidermy efforts of Reinhold Rau, a …

Web29 nov. 2024 · A large Grevy’s zebra can weigh around 350–450 kg. A horse can weigh around 380–600 kg. However, horses are built for sprinting and sports, while zebras are built for fighting and kicking.
